India: Coated flat steel trade prices rangebound; market awaits July price annoucement by mills

Trade market prices of coated flat steel coil remained rangebound this week, as market participants are waiting for July price announcements. Lacklustre demand in both domestic and overseas markets and the decline in prices of substrate products such as HRC and CRC weighed on market sentiments.

SteelMint’s weekly assessment of GP (0.5mm, 120gsm) stood at INR 70,000-71,000/t, down by $300/t. On the other hand, pre-painted galvanised iron (PPGI) (0.5mm, 90gsm) prices continued to hover around INR 78,000-79,000/t. Prices are on exy-Mumbai basis, excluding GST @ 18%.

HDGI export offers remain stable: Mills have been finding it difficult to conclude deals in the overseas markets amidst an appreciating dollar and other barriers in global trade. These factors are keeping prices under pressure. Export offers for hot-dipped galvanised iron (HDGI) coils (0.50mm, 900-1,250mm) from India stood unchanged at $1,050/t FOB west coast.

Decline in HRC, CRC prices: The decline in prices of HRC and CRC in both the domestic and overseas markets weighed on buying interest for value-added coated products. HRC prices have dropped to the levels last seen in early-April 2021.

Need-based procurement: Demand in the domestic market continues to remain lacklustre. Buyers are procuring only to fulfill urgent requirements. Moreover, with the continual decline in prices over the past couple of months, distributors and sellers are also not willing to keep inventories. This has led to a slowdown in trade market activity lately.

Furthermore, market participants are waiting for the steel producers to announce their prices for July sales, which is expected in the next couple of days.
